Thinking Critically Simulation
The A-Team was provided a "Thinking Critically Simulation." Faced with the challenges, can the A-Team make a good decision? We were task to be a store manager at an Electronic Store, Dallas, Texas. We were informed that our sales are falling for eight weeks and legal action were filed by the city for violating local disability laws. Our decision making process help us focus on three steps (a) framing the problem, (b) making the decision, (c) and evaluating the decision.
In framing the problem, we had to pinpoint the problem areas. There were three critical problems. One was a newly opened store. The effect of newly opened store caused our sales to drop. The second was product mix. The effect of the product mix did not cater to the customers' demands for new internet-related and multimedia products. The third was low variable pay for junior employees. The effect of the variable pay plan attracted many of our employees. Our objective is to improve the store's sales.
In making our decisions, we have to alternate courses of action to solve our problems. We decided to increase promotional expenditure substantially to match the aggressive promotion of the new store. Increasing promotional expenditure might stimulate sales; however, this will substantially reduce the discretionary expenditures we make in other areas. Joint promotions with the large consumer electronics companies would save us money because the electronic companies would bear most of the expenditures. We will re-orient product mix. We can reduce the store's reliance on big ticket items like home theaters and digital audio hi-fi systems. Internet-related and multimedia products are increasingly in demand, even though they do not have the large premiums of the home theater and digital hi-fi audio systems.
